dart - 计算 Dart 中字符串中的回车符或换行符

标签 dart

我需要计算字符串中 CR 或 LF 或 LF + CR 的数量。 我正在这样做:

String content = "\r dasdsad \r asdasdasd \r";
int count = content.allMatches('\r').length;
print('count: $count');

但我得到的计数值始终为零。

最佳答案

您必须反转 '\r'content :

String content = "\r dasdsad \r asdasdasd \r";
int count = '\r'.allMatches(content).length;
print('count: $count');

关于dart - 计算 Dart 中字符串中的回车符或换行符,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/28737435/

相关文章:

flutter - 如何通过单击不同的按钮将不同的元素添加到ListView.builder?

dart - 无法导入 dart 的 intl 包

flutter - 通过另一个 Widget 更改一个 Widget 的状态

dart - 为什么我的 asm 校验和宏的 Dart 实现不起作用?

dart - Dart中的单元测试PODO构造函数异常

flutter - 我的用户登录后如何使用提供商通知?

flutter - 如何覆盖 mixin 的主要抽象方法

string - 如何在 Dart 中删除字符串的特定部分?

android - Flutter:有没有办法防止屏幕关闭?

oop - Dart:泛型抽象静态方法